this patch fixes aa-status find_apparmorfs() to work with non-ascii
mountpoints.
(I even made a temporary non-ascii mountpoint to verify it ;-)
Patch by Alain Benedetti
References: https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/1310598
I propose this patch for trunk and 2.9.
=== modified file 'utils/aa-status'
--- utils/aa-status 2014-02-14 22:42:19 +0000
+++ utils/aa-status 2015-03-01 20:12:40 +0000
@@ -134,10 +134,10 @@
def find_apparmorfs():
'''Finds AppArmor mount point'''
- for p in open("/proc/mounts").readlines():
- if p.split()[2] == "securityfs" and \
- os.path.exists(os.path.join(p.split()[1], "apparmor")):
- return os.path.join(p.split()[1], "apparmor")
+ for p in open("/proc/mounts","rb").readlines():
+ if p.split()[2].decode() == "securityfs" and \
+ os.path.exists(os.path.join(p.split()[1].decode(), "apparmor")):
+ return os.path.join(p.split()[1].decode(), "apparmor")
return False
